Exploring Love Is Noise’s Debut Album: To Live in a Different Way
On Valentine’s Day 2025, Love Is Noise unveiled their highly anticipated debut album, To Live in a Different Way, and it’s already making waves in the music scene. Mastermind Cameron Humphrey shares insights into each track, revealing the creative process behind the music that promises to resonate with fans for years to come.
Track-by-Track Insights
Devotion
“Devotion was one of the last songs we completed, but it turned out to be incredibly impactful. We drew a lot of inspiration from Oasis, infusing a strong Britpop vibe. I crafted the lyrics while on a friend’s rooftop in London, staring at a flickering light – a metaphor for my musical journey.”
Soft Glow
“This track wasn’t initially intended as the first single, but thanks to Century Media’s push, it became our opener. Soft Glow has quickly become a staple for us, and I look forward to hearing the crowd sing along to ‘You are the one that shines on me’.
take.one.minute
“This song was nearly left off the album, and I admit I underestimated its potential. We really delved into shoegaze guitar tones, and I believe Kevin Shields would appreciate this one.”
Jawbreaker
“Jawbreaker is our heavy-hitting track. Fun fact: the screeching sound in the breakdown is us shouting into the guitar pickup. It’s a raw moment that captures our energy.”
Evelyn
“With a Jeff Buckley influence, this song took time to perfect the vocal melody. We fully utilized the Fender Blender pedal to achieve the shoegaze sound. I’m particularly proud of the lyrics and can’t wait to perform this live.”
It Hurts to Know You’re There
“This might be the standout track on the album. When Tom introduced the chorus chords, I knew we had something special. My vocal performance here is among my best, and the solo is the only guitar work I contributed to the record.”
To Live in a Different Way
“This track ignited the entire project. I was thrilled with my vocal delivery during the demo recording. It’s a challenging song to perform live, but I embrace the difficulty.”
Sunshine
“I can vividly recall where I was when I first heard the final mix: The Bullring in Birmingham. This song feels like the perfect ending for a film, where the character walks off into the sunset. I hope to hear Sunshine in theaters someday.”
Anemoia
“The title Anemoia is my favorite from the album. It captures a nostalgic feeling for times or places we’ve never known. This track may surprise listeners, as it blends influences from Oliver, Radiohead, and Apex Twin. If you think Love Is Noise only does rock and metal, this song will change your perception.”
Mist
“We’ve dubbed this track Mist as Love Is Noise meets The Beatles. It’s our most experimental piece; we even considered placing the drums solely in the left speaker for that classic sound. Recording this song was emotionally intense for me, culminating in tears during the final take, which ended up being the last recording for the album.”
Ascending
“I penned this song reflecting on death and the importance of living life fully. It’s a powerful realization, emphasizing the need to appreciate everything we have. I also love how it channels the influences of Mogwai, a band I deeply admire.”
